Output e666d67e86804cd4efd006532e7477f7e57fcc53ce4e62e3858f285aa2d4e145: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b271fbdc55d98e38bf0bb504ad2920e9847b5b51 OP_EQUALVERIFY OP_CHECKSIG
address
DMQdN9456UF8AhoiYUzwDpYUZjM199hAtL
transaction
e666d67e86804cd4efd006532e7477f7e57fcc53ce4e62e3858f285aa2d4e145